From the Back Cover
This is the definitive guide to one of the most exciting areas of Windows programming. Creative and comprehensive, 3D Graphics Programming in Windows provides for new and experienced developers the techniques and tools to create the full range of 3D graphics applications, from simple spinning cube demo programs to sophisticated modeling and rendering applications.

3D Graphics Programming in Windows pragmatically explains, from a Windows perspective, 3D graphics fundamentals, including coordinate and object systems, 3D mathematics, and application architecture and design. Using as an example the development of a professional-quality application, the book teaches how to build the support libraries and components necessary for 3D graphics work in Windows. You'll learn step by step how to design and build powerful 3D graphics applications from components.

BONUS Disk includes:


* an entire, professional quality set of 3D graphics libraries for Windows that you can use to create your own applications
* an innovative example application
* a professional-quality integrated wire-frame and ray-traced modeler/renderer.

About the Author
Philip H. Taylor, Jr., is a staff engineer at Kaleida Labs, Inc., where he develops platform-independent multimedia and 3D graphics programming tools. He previously was a Senior Software Engineer at Borland International and was manager of Special Projects at Softview, Inc.
